What's The Definition Of Parer?
[n] a small sharp knife used in paring fruits or vegetables
[n] a manicurist who trims the fingernails Synonyms | Synonyms for Parer: paring knife Related Terms | Find terms related to Parer: See Also | knife | manicurist Parer In Webster's Dictionary \Par"er\, n. [From {Pare}, v. t.]
One who, or that which, pares; an instrument for paring.
